Under the Event Wall Act 1996 your neighbor has a responsibility to permit accessibility to a celebration wall surface for the building works specified within the law. This suggests a neighbor can not obstruct accessibility to an event wall surface when a contract remains in place. As long as you have actually given them 14 days' notification they should allow gain access to for you, your workers and your surveyor.If your neighbor blocks access to an event wall they can be prosecuted in the magistrates court under the Celebration Wall Act. The Event Wall surface and so on Act 1996 puts on residential or commercial properties in England and Wales, however not Scotland or Northern Ireland.

What invalidates a celebration wall notification?

Errors and insufficient or impressive documentation can revoke an Event Wall surface Notice. And, without a legitimate notice, any kind of damage caused by the jobs can have lawful implications, triggering hold-ups and extra expenses.
